What is Autodesk Inventor Tolerance Analysis?

Autodesk Inventor® Tolerance Analysis software helps you make informed decisions while specifying manufacturing tolerances.

  • Accurately calculate the cumulative effects of geometric dimensions and tolerances for models in the stackup loop.

  • Verify manufacturing tolerances for consistent fit and maximum part interchangeability during early design stages.

  • Communicate analysis results and cost-control efforts to engineers.

What you can do with Autodesk Inventor Tolerance Analysis

Optimize assembly fit with tolerance stackup analysis

Reduce tolerance issues during manufacturing by running an analysis of the geometric dimensioning and tolerancing (GD&T) in a 3D model.

Generate advanced statistical results

Calculate the worst-case, RSS, and statistical results of the analysis. Report metrics for statistical results such as Cpk, Σ (Sigma), DPMO, or % Yield.
